[QUOTE="Big Pete, post: 3660457, member: 1899"] Mixed feelings so far at half-time. On one hand, there's been some great footy and I like how both teams have opted to challenge down blind-sides and the kicking game has been top notch. On the other the ruck has been a shambles and both teams are getting away with too much rubbish. I've seen more headlocks tonight than I've seen in Randy Orton's entire career (that's a lot for those playing at home). Ivan might be playing the long game with the Laurie selection, but so far it's backfired on the Panthers and they're really struggling for yardage out of trouble. Biggest moment of the half was McLean's mistake at 10-all. Melbourne were stretched at that time and if McLean was able to draw in Warbrick, To'o in that position would have been nigh impossible to stop in that position. Casey has just been a bit casual and while you can see the obvious talent, he's lacking the attention to detail. Penrith looking much better when they shape left then come back at Blore-Munster, we'll see if they focus in on that in the second half. [/QUOTE]
